Some of the incredible destinations featured include:
- Ngare Ndare Forest — famous for crystal-clear blue pools and canopy walks.
- Sipi Falls — breathtaking waterfalls near Mount Elgon.
- Lake Natron — surreal red waters and flamingo habitats.
- Gishwati Forest — a hidden paradise for chimpanzee trekking.
- Funzi Island — one of Kenya’s most peaceful coastal escapes.
- Kilwa Kisiwani — ancient Swahili ruins rich in African history.
- Lake Bunyonyi — often called one of Africa’s most beautiful lakes.
- Ruaha National Park — a raw and uncrowded safari paradise.
- Ol Pejeta Conservancy — world-famous for rhino conservation.
